In the age of social media, it only takes a few seconds for a video to go viral and convince millions of people that something is true. That is exactly what happened with the recent "wedding" involving Nigerian social media personality GehGeh.


Over the past few days, videos and photos showing GehGeh dressed as a groom alongside a bride spread rapidly across TikTok, Facebook, Instagram, and X (formerly Twitter). Within hours, thousands of users began congratulating him, while others expressed surprise because of his previous comments about relationships and marriage.


Many people believed the wedding was real.


However, the truth is that the viral wedding was not a real-life event. The clips were taken from an upcoming Nollywood movie titled Prosper Billionaire, in which GehGeh plays a role. The movie has not yet been officially released, but promotional scenes have already generated widespread discussion online.


How the Confusion Started


The short clips circulating online showed what appeared to be a genuine traditional wedding ceremony. Since the videos were shared without much context, many viewers assumed GehGeh had secretly married.


As more blogs and social media pages reposted the videos, the rumour spread even faster. Before long, the supposed wedding had become one of the most talked-about entertainment topics in Nigeria.

What We Know About Prosper Billionaire


At the time of writing, Prosper Billionaire is an upcoming Nigerian movie that has already attracted widespread attention because of its promotional clips. The wedding scenes featuring GehGeh are part of the storyline and not evidence of a real marriage.


Fans are now eagerly waiting for the movie's official release to see the complete story behind the scenes that sparked so much discussion online.
